3649217 - When using Mozilla Firefox to edit the Job Profile on a Job Requisition, instead of showing the actual text content, the Rich Text Editor displays HTML code in the various sections - Recruiting Management

Symptom

After creating a Job Requisition and editing a section of the Job Profile, then switching to edit another section and switching back to the first section, the Rich Text Editor displays HTML instead of the expected text content. The issue occurs exclusively in the Mozilla Firefox browser and does not occur in Chrome or Edge

Environment

SAP SuccessFactors Recruiting Management 

Reproducing the Issue

  1. Open Mozilla Firefox browser (issue does not occur on Chrome or Edge).
  2. Login to SuccessFactors
  3. Navigate to Recruiting 
  4. Open any Job Requisition
  5. Navigate to the Job Profile tab.
  6. Edit anything in the first section (e.g., delete something using backspace).
  7. Switch to another section and edit anything (e.g., delete something using backspace).
  8. Switch back to the first section; the issue occurs (HTML code is displayed instead of the expected text content)

Cause

The problem stems from Firefox throwing a JavaScript error when the editor is unmounted from the DOM after a content update

Resolution

Our developers have raised this issue with the Firefox team, but unfortunately, we do not have a timeline for a fix as it is now up to the Mozilla developers to address it. In the meantime, for updating the Job Profile on a Job Requisition, please use an alternative browser such as Chrome or Edge.
